Vulnerability Description

Vulnerability in the BI Publisher (formerly XML Publisher) component of Oracle Fusion Middleware (subcomponent: BI Publisher Security). Supported versions that are affected are 11.1.1.9.0, 12.2.1.3.0 and 12.2.1.4.0. Easily exploitable vulnerability allows unauthenticated attacker with network access via HTTP to compromise BI Publisher (formerly XML Publisher). While the vulnerability is in BI Publisher (formerly XML Publisher), attacks may significantly impact additional products. Successful attacks of this vulnerability can result in unauthorized update, insert or delete access to some of BI Publisher (formerly XML Publisher) accessible data as well as unauthorized read access to a subset of BI Publisher (formerly XML Publisher) accessible data. CVSS 3.0 Base Score 7.2 (Confidentiality and Integrity impacts). CVSS Vector: (CVSS:3.0/AV:N/AC:L/PR:N/UI:N/S:C/C:L/I:L/A:N).
